Ohio lawmakers are pushing proposals designed to encourage the growth of agricultural businesses in the state.

House Bill 415, being led by Reps. Robert Sprague and Brian Hill, and Senate Bill 281, which is backed by Sen. Bill Beagle, would modify the state’s Agricultural Linked Deposit Program.
